Notes
DMM-remastered 200 gram vinyl.
Also comes with a code for a 320 kbps vinyl-ripped AAC .
DMM Mastering at Abbey Road Mastering Studios, London - December 2014.
℗ 2015 Mercury Records, a division of UMG Recordings, Inc. © 2015 Anthem Entertainment/Mercury Records, a division of UMG Recordings, Inc.

Watch out collectors! Tons of cheap recent reissues are sold here as 200 gram pressing but don't be fooled, ask for pics of either the 200 gram hype sticker or of the card with 2016 expiration date otherwise you'll be getting a 180 gram later reissue....
